Judgment of the General Court of 6 October 2021 — Daw v EUIPO (Muresko)
(Case T-32/21) (1)
(EU trade mark - EU word mark Muresko - Earlier national word marks Muresko - Claim for seniority of earlier national after registration of the EU trade mark marks - Articles 39 and 40 of Regulation (EU) 2017/1001 - Registration of earlier national marks having expired on the day of the claim)
(2021/C 471/69)
Language of the case: German
Parties
Applicant: Daw SE (Ober-Ramstadt, Germany) (represented by: A. Haberl, lawyer)
Defendant: European Union Intellectual Property Office (represented by: E. Markakis, acting as Agent)
Re:
Action brought against the decision of the Fourth Board of Appeal of EUIPO of 25 November 2020 (Case R 1686/2020-4), concerning a claim for seniority of identical earlier national marks for the EU word mark Muresko No 15465719.
Operative part of the judgment
The Court:
|
1. |
Dismisses the action; |
|
2. |
Orders Daw SE to pay the costs. |
